Method and system for obtaining flicker transmission coefficient of grid connection of photovoltaic power stations
A photovoltaic power station and transfer coefficient technology, which is applied in photovoltaic power generation, electrical components, circuit devices, etc., can solve the flicker transfer coefficient error, cannot obtain the flicker transfer coefficient by the actual measurement method, and cannot take into account the impedance of the photovoltaic converter.
